The most life-changing discovery I have made as an entrepreneur is the realization that meaningful business transactions only happen when the parties actually know and like each other. That is because companies don’t do deals, people do. This seemingly trivial detail somehow was never taught or discussed in any of my undergraduate economics courses at Stanford or business and contract law courses at Yale Law School. Prior to this realization, I rather naively believed that business deals were made when the parties evaluated the pros and cons of the business relationship and then made a purely objective, rational decision to proceed when the pros outweighed the cons. ...
